Hearty Dinner Chili with a Twist recipe

About this recipe

A hearty one-pot chili made with golden sautéed potatoes, red kidney beans, and a rich herby tomato sauce, simmered with green chilies, cumin, and a touch of apple cider vinegar. Topped with cheddar cheese, Greek yogurt, and fresh onions for a comforting finish.

Instructions

  1. 1. Heat a large skillet or heavy pan over medium heat. Add 2 diced potatoes and cook until they are golden and slightly softened. Remove the potatoes from the pan and set aside.
  2. 2. In the same pan, add 2 diced Sambar onions and 1 minced garlic clove. Cook over medium heat until the onions are translucent and fragrant, about 5 minutes.
  3. 3. Return the cooked potatoes to the pan. Stir in 2 cups of Veeba Herby Tomato Pizza & Pasta Sauce, 1 tablespoon of Apple Cider Vinegar, 2 chopped green chilies, 2 teaspoons of Chukde Bhuna Jeera Powder, and 1 teaspoon of Tata Salt. Mix well to combine.
  4. 4. Partially cover the pan and let the mixture simmer over low heat for 1 hour, stirring occasionally, until the chili reaches your desired thickness. If needed, grate an additional potato into the chili to help thicken it.
  5. 5. Add 1 cup of cooked Rajdhani Red Rajma to the pan. Stir well and continue to simmer, uncovered, for an additional 45 minutes.
  6. 6. Serve the chili hot, garnished with chopped Sambar onion, torn D'Lecta Cheddar Cheese slices, and dollops of Agapi Protein Greek Yogurt. Enjoy your hearty dinner!
